I just wanted to add that there is a bit more than the Beatles going on in Liverpool these days (“Embracing the Beatles in Liverpool,” Aug. 4). One cannot avoid noticing Liverpool’s Anglican Cathedral towering over all. Billed as the largest cathedral in Great Britain and the largest Anglican cathedral in the world, it is also home to the annual Liverpool Cathedral Festival, now in its fifth year.

Under the artistic directorship of professor Ian Tracey, organist and choirmaster of the cathedral, the festival this year ran from June 28 to July 13 and included orchestral, choral and organ concerts, opening with Paul McCartney’s “Liverpool Oratorio.”
